📅  最后修改于: 2023-12-03 15:28:37.146000             🧑  作者: Mango
GATE CS 1999 | 第34章 是印度门考试(Graduate Aptitude Test in Engineering)中的一套题目,涵盖了计算机科学的多个方面,包括数据结构、算法、操作系统、计算机组成等。本题目是程序员们进行自我评估和提高自身技能的一个不错选择。
本题目是一个选择题,共有 5 个选项,每个选项中只有一个正确答案。每个选项可能涉及到不同的数据结构或算法,需要考生熟悉多种不同的知识点。
在进行本题目的答题时,建议考生掌握以下技巧:
1.熟悉各种数据结构和算法的特点以及适用场景,能够根据题目的具体要求来选择合适的数据结构和算法。
2.对于一些需要编码实现的题目,建议先思考出最优的时间复杂度和空间复杂度方案,再逐步实现。
3.对于一些较为复杂的题目,建议采用逐步分析的方法,先解决一小部分,再逐步扩展。
以下是一道 GATE CS 1999 | 第34章 的示例题目:
The worst case running time of an algorithm is O(n2) and the best case running time is O(nlog n). Then, the running time of the algorithm is (where n is the size of input)
A) Ω(nlog n)
B) O(nlog n)
C) Θ(nlog n)
D) none of the above
在本题目中,考生需要选择运行算法的时间复杂度。由于输入规模 n 的最坏情况下时间复杂度为 O(n2),最好情况下时间复杂度为 O(nlog n),因此运行算法的时间复杂度应该是 Ω(nlog n),故选择 A) Ω(nlog n) 为正确答案。
GATE CS 1999 | 第34章 是一道比较典型的计算机科学选择题,不但能够考察考生对各种数据结构和算法的理解,同时也能够锻炼考生的答题技巧和分析能力。针对本题目的难度,程序员们可适当加强对于数据结构和算法的理解,提升自身的编程水平和技能水平。